AccordingtotheAmericanAcademyofDermatology,anestimated10to50millionpeopleinthiscountryhaveanallergicreactiontopoisonivyeachyear.Poisonivyisoftenverydifficulttospot.Itcloselyresemblesseveralothercommongardenplants,andcanalsoblendinwithotherplantsandweeds.Butifyoucomeintocontactwithit,you'llsoonknowbytheitchy,blisteryrashthatformsonyourskin.Poisonivyisared,itchyrashcausedbytheplantthatbearsitsname.Manypeoplegetitwhentheyarehikingorworkingintheirgardenandaccidentallycomeintodirectcontactwiththeplant'sleaves,roots,orstems.Thepoisonivyrashoftenlookslikeredlines,andsometimesitformsblisters.

66.______

About85percentofpeopleareallergictotheurushiolinpoisonivy,accordingtotheAmericanAcademyofDermatology.Onlyatinyamountofthischemical—1billionthofagram—isenoughtocausearashinmanypeople.Somepeoplemayboastthatthey'vebeenexposedtopoisonivymanytimesandhavenevergottentherash,butthatdoesn'tnecessarilymeanthey'renotallergic.Sometimestheallergydoesn'temergeuntilyou'vebeenex-posedseveraltimes,andsomepeopledeveloparashaftertheirveryfirstexposure.Itmaytakeuptotendaysfortherashtoemergethefirsttime.

67.______

Herearesomeotherwaystoidentifythepoisonivyplant.Itgenerallygrowsinaclusteroflow,weed-likeplantsorawoodyvinewhichcanclimbtreesorfences.Itismostoftenfoundinmoistareas,suchasriverbanks,woods,andpastures.Theedgesoftheleavesaregenerallysmoothorhavetiny"teeth".Theircolorchangesbasedontheseason—reddishinthespring;greeninthesummer;andyellow,orange,orredinthefall.Itsberriesaretypicallywhite.

68.______

Thebody'simmunesystemisnormallyinthebusinessofprotectingusfrombacteria,viruses,andtheirforeigninvadersthatcanmakeussick.Butwhenurushiolfromthepoisonivyplanttouchestheskin,itinstigatesanimmuneresponse,calleddermatitis,towhatwouldotherwisebeaharmlesssubstance.Hayfeverisanotherexampleofthistypeofresponse;inthecaseofhayfever,theimmunesystemoverreactstopollen,oranotherplant-producedsubstance.

69.______

Theallergicreactiontopoisonivyisknownasdelayedhypersensitivity.Unlikeimmediatehypersensitivity,whichcausesanallergicreactionwithinminutesofexposuretoanantigen,delayedhypersensitivityreactionsdon'temergeforseveralhoursorevendaysaftertheexposure.

70.______

Intheplaceswhereyourskinhascomeintocontactwithpoisonivyleavesorurushiol,withinonetotwodaysyou'lldeveloparash,whichwillusuallyitch,redden,bum,swell,andform.blisters.Therashshouldgoawaywithinaweek,butitcanlastlonger.Theseverityofthereactionoftenhastodowithhowmuchurushiolyou'vetouched.Therashmayappearsoonerinsomepartsofthebodythaninothers,butitdoesn'tspread—theurushiolsimplyabsorbsintotheskinatdifferentratesindifferentpartsofthebody.Thickerskinsuchastheskinontheonsolesofyourfeet,ishardertopenetratethanthinnerskinonyourarmsandlegs.
